Getting to know your SLR or mirrorless camera

  • The Scrappy Elephant (map)

Learn the basics of the exposure triangle and get you familiar with your cameras settings for you to harness the power of the setting to make your vision a reality.

The class is being taught by high school photography teacher and professional photographer Rachel Wilson. https://rachelzwilson.com/ 

She brings over 25 years of photography experience and 18 years of teaching experience. 

The 3 hour workshop will start in the classroom with overview of composition of the exposure triangle. This is when everyone will get to know their camera settings. The second half of the workshop will be hands-on at McIntire Park. Participants will have the opportunity to put their knowledge into practice and ask questions while capturing.
